
UK Engineering Giant Smiths Group Plans Major Breakup Amid Activist Investor Pressure
In a significant strategic shift, Smiths Group, a prominent UK engineering company, has announced plans to break itself up. This decision comes in response to mounting pressure from activist investors who have long been advocating for a reevaluation of the company's structure and operations. The firm, known for its diverse portfolio that includes advanced technology products, medical devices, and detection systems, aims to enhance shareholder value through this daring move.

Honeywell’s Potential Breakup: A Path to a 25% Value Surge?
In a bold move that has captured the attention of investors and market analysts alike, Honeywell International Inc. is reportedly considering a structural reorganization that could see the conglomerate divide into separate entities. This strategic decision is anticipated to unlock significant shareholder value, with estimates suggesting a potential increase of up to 25%. The comprehensive analysis indicates that such a transformation could not only enhance operational efficiency but also provide distinct market opportunities for each new entity.
